What are the typical costs for indoor vs. outdoor boat storage in Calvary, GA, and what factors influence pricing?
In Calvary, GA, outdoor storage typically ranges from $40 to $80 per month for standard uncovered spaces, while covered storage can cost $80 to $150 monthly. Fully enclosed, climate-controlled indoor units are less common but may run $150 to $300+ per month. Pricing is influenced by the size of your boat (with many facilities accommodating up to 30-40 feet), the level of protection (uncovered, covered, or enclosed), and proximity to Lake Seminole. Seasonal demand also plays a role, with prices potentially rising slightly in spring as boaters prepare for the lake season. It's advisable to book early, especially for covered spots, to secure the best rates.
How does the climate in Calvary, GA, affect my boat storage choices, and what specific protections should I look for?
Calvary's humid subtropical climate, with hot, humid summers and mild winters, necessitates specific storage considerations. High humidity can promote mold, mildew, and corrosion. For long-term storage, especially over the humid summer, a dry, ventilated indoor unit is ideal to prevent moisture damage. If using outdoor covered storage, ensure the cover is breathable. Winters are generally mild, but occasional freezing temperatures mean you should winterize your engine and freshwater systems if storing outdoors. Facilities with paved lots can help reduce dust and mud. Given the proximity to Lake Seminole, choosing a storage facility with good security (like gated access and cameras) is also wise to protect your investment.
Are there any local regulations or permits required for storing a boat on my own property in Calvary, GA?
Yes, storing a boat on your property in Calvary, which is in Grady County, is subject to local zoning ordinances. Typically, boats on trailers are allowed, but they often must be stored in a side or rear yard, not permanently in the front yard. There may be restrictions on covering the boat with a tarp or structure if it's considered an accessory building, which might require a permit. It's crucial to check with the Grady County Planning and Zoning Department for specific setback requirements, size limitations, and any permit needs, especially if you plan to build a permanent boat port or enclosure. HOA rules, if applicable, can be even more restrictive.
What is the availability of boat storage near Lake Seminole, and how far in advance should I reserve a spot?
Storage availability near Lake Seminole, a prime boating destination for Calvary residents, can become tight, especially for covered and indoor spaces. Demand peaks in late spring and summer. To secure a preferred spot (like a covered space close to the lake), it's recommended to reserve at least 1-2 months in advance of the busy season (April-May). Many storage facilities in the Calvary and Bainbridge area offer annual contracts, which can guarantee your space year-round. If you're looking for seasonal winter storage only, you may find better availability starting in the fall, but planning ahead is still advised as some boaters store year-round.
What amenities and services should I expect from boat storage facilities in the Calvary, GA, area?
Reputable storage facilities in the Calvary area typically offer a range of amenities tailored to boaters. Key features to look for include 24/7 gated security with personalized access codes, video surveillance, and well-lit premises. Many facilities provide both paved and gravel lots, with options for uncovered, covered canopy, and occasionally enclosed storage. Convenient amenities might include on-site dump stations for waste, water and electrical hookups for pre-launch prep (though not for long-term live-in use), and easy pull-through access for larger boats. Some locations near Lake Seminole also offer wash-down areas. It's less common to find on-site maintenance or concierge services, so inquire directly about any additional offerings.
